What they do

An Insurance Underwriter evaluates and measures risk and advises businesses in insurance, banking and securities. Recommends customers to be approved for insurance coverage, and develops policies and premium levels. Reviews loan applications, evaluates credit-worthiness of loan applicants and analyzes the investment risk of a loan for the bank. Evaluates risk in different types of securities and advises clients on investments that will yield highest profits.

Job Description

Job Description Commercial Excess/Umbrella Underwriter Home Office NPA is a Program Administrator for commercial excess/umbrella insurance coverage. We are seeking an experienced commercial E&S underwriter for our company. Prior Insurance experience & E&S experience is preferred but not required. Positions available immediately. This position requires strong relationship building skills to work with our targeted carriers, wholesale insurance agents, and internal producers. Only those with proven performance in this career path should apply.
Desired Qualifications:
Strong knowledge and experience of property and casualty insurance. P&C License is preferred, but not required. Must be sales driven, "people person" who likes to establish new relationships while learning communication strategies and sales methods. Experienced in Word, Excel, Outlook and Adobe Reader. Ability to quickly learn new programs and applications. Skilled in business writing and problems/situation analysis. Energetic, self-motivated individuals who are goal oriented and can thrive in a team environment. Strong desire to learn and develop new skills. Responsibilities Work with internal NPA underwriters and Wholesale producers. Following submissions through the process, to assure quotes are provided in a timely manner and negotiate with all parties involved to reach an acceptable price. Coordinate and handle administrative workflows in conjunction with support team(s) to establish accurate and prompt response to service issues.
